苹果CMS API接口开放注意事项
随着互联网技术的不断发展,越来越多的企业开始关注API接口的开发和应用。苹果CMS作为一款功能强大的内容管理系统,其API接口的开放无疑为企业提供了更多可能。然而,在开放API接口的过程中,企业需要注意以下几点:
1. 确保接口安全性
安全性是API接口开放的首要考虑因素。企业需要确保接口的安全性,防止恶意攻击和数据泄露。以下是一些常见的安全措施:
- 使用HTTPS协议:HTTPS协议可以保证数据传输的安全性,防止数据被窃取。
- 限制访问权限:只允许授权用户访问API接口,防止未授权访问。
- 验证用户身份:采用OAuth等身份验证机制,确保用户身份的真实性。
2. 规范接口文档
接口文档是开发者了解和使用API接口的重要依据。一份规范、详细的接口文档可以帮助开发者快速上手,提高开发效率。以下是一些编写接口文档的要点:
- 接口描述:清晰描述接口的功能、参数、返回值等。
- 示例代码:提供示例代码,方便开发者理解和使用。
- 错误码说明:详细说明可能出现的错误码及其含义。
3. 提供良好的技术支持
技术支持是确保API接口稳定运行的关键。企业需要提供以下方面的技术支持:
- 及时响应:对开发者提出的问题及时给予解答。
- 提供文档和教程:提供详细的API文档和教程,帮助开发者快速上手。
- 监控接口运行情况:实时监控接口的运行情况,及时发现并解决问题。
4. 限制接口调用频率
限制接口调用频率可以防止恶意攻击和过度使用,保证接口的稳定运行。以下是一些常见的限制措施:
- 设置调用频率限制:限制每个IP地址或用户在一定时间内的调用次数。
- 使用缓存机制:对频繁访问的数据进行缓存,减少对后端服务的压力。
案例分析
某企业在其网站中使用了苹果CMS的API接口,但由于未采取有效的安全措施,导致接口被恶意攻击,用户数据泄露。该企业随后加强了接口的安全性,并规范了接口文档,提高了技术支持水平,有效避免了类似问题的再次发生。
总之,苹果CMS API接口的开放为企业提供了更多可能,但在开放过程中需要注意安全性、规范文档、提供技术支持和限制调用频率等方面,以确保接口的稳定运行。
猜你喜欢:语音直播app开发